For the last few days I have noticed Painted Ladies steadily flying low over our roof from the south then sweeping less than twenty feet off the ground heading north.I have a compass so I am certain of my directions.They are not going due north nor are they coming from due south.This afternoon I see that they have increased in their population. I set the timer on the microwave oven for one minute and counted ten flying by.
I have also sighted two Bullock's Orioles trying to feed at our hummingbird feeder this morning. I will be putting up a feeder specifically for them now.

Los Altos, CA

Latitude: 37.4 Longitude: -122.1
